<p>Dorchester is lucky to have many different museums to visit, all dotted close to the Town Centre.</p>
<p>At the top of town there is The Keep Military Museum which is housed in a spectacular old Keep and easy to spot as you arrive in Dorchester from the West.</p>
<p>Further down the main road on the left is the Dorset County Museum, again, housed in another beautiful building.</p>
<p>From there, crossing the road there are signposts to some of the other museums such as the Teddy Bear Museum, the Dinosaur Museum, the Terracotta Warriors and the Tutankhamun Exhibition.</p>

			<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p><a href="http://www.dorchester.co.uk/wp-content/uploads/2010/02/The-Keep-Military-Museum-Dorchester-Dorset1.jpg"><img class="size-thumbnail wp-image-35 alignleft" title="The Keep Military Museum, Dorchester" src="http://www.dorchester.co.uk/wp-content/uploads/2010/02/The-Keep-Military-Museum-Dorchester-Dorset1-150x150.jpg" alt="The Keep Military Museum, Dorchester" width="150" height="150" /></a>The Keep Military Museum is situated on the main road heading towards Bridport and is an easy landmark to spot.  Designed to look like a Norman Castle and built out of local stone from Portland, construction was finished in 1879.</p>
<p>Originally a gatehouse for the Depot Barracks of the Dorsetshire Regiment and it also served as the County Armoury.</p>
